he’s a conjuror
of shapes
tossing triangles
into blue
calling stalks
from the ground
asking water
to dance
rocks to slide
and roll
roofs to bob
like sea birds
he’s a sculptor
of light
*Ting Pei: architect, designer of many buildings worldwide including the Louvre annexe.
